Steam Forum Scam Uses Fake Fixes to Install XMRig Crypto Miner

By Meridian48 News Desk · Summarised from DEV Community ·

Attackers on Steam forums pose as support, tricking users into running PowerShell commands that disable security, download XMRig, and create a persistent scheduled task. The script adds Defender exclusions and firewall rules, then mines cryptocurrency in the background. The campaign targets gamers seeking help with technical issues.

Meridian48 take
While this targets gamers, the same ClickFix technique could easily be adapted for enterprise forums or AI-generated code snippets, making it a broader security concern.
